PANews reported on April 27 that, according to Xinhua News Agency citing the US-based Axios news website on April 26, a US official and two informed sources stated that the US has received a new negotiation proposal from Iran, delivered through Pakistan. The new Iranian negotiation proposal reported by Axios is broadly similar to the three-stage negotiation framework for Iran previously disclosed by Lebanon's Al-Ahram TV. The three stages focus on ending the war, the Strait of Hormuz issue, and nuclear negotiations, in that order. Axios, citing two sources, stated that the new Iranian negotiation proposal first focuses on resolving the Strait of Hormuz crisis and the US blockade. As part of the proposal, the ceasefire will be extended indefinitely or all parties will agree to a permanent end to the conflict. Nuclear negotiations will only begin after the Strait of Hormuz is reopened and the US blockade is lifted.
